Learning Objectives
Upon completion of this course, you will be able to…
- Describe the basic indications & contra-indications for TPLO
- Explain the rationale of the TPLO procedure
- Distinguish cranial- from caudal-cruciate ligament rupture
- Properly position a patient for TPLO planning radiographs
- Properly execute a TPLO using an adjustable surgical guide by following a patient-specific, operative plan provided by a commercial Decision Support team
- Identify and manage common meniscal injuries
- Properly execute a written patient-specific postop care plan
